如何使用JDK的Java蓝牙API开发蓝牙应用程序
要使用JDK的Java蓝牙API开发蓝牙应用程序,您可以按照以下步骤进行:
-
导入蓝牙API库:首先,在您的Java项目中导入javax.bluetooth包,该包包含了Java蓝牙API的相关类和接口。
-
搜索附近的蓝牙设备:使用DiscoveryAgent类的startInquiry()方法可以搜索附近的蓝牙设备,然后使用DiscoveryListener接口来监听搜索结果。
-
连接到蓝牙设备:一旦找到要连接的蓝牙设备,您可以使用RemoteDevice类的getBluetoothAddress()方法获取设备的蓝牙地址,并使用Connector.open()方法来建立与设备的连接。
-
与蓝牙设备通信:一旦建立连接,您可以使用InputStream和OutputStream类来进行数据读写操作,从而与蓝牙设备进行通信。
-
处理蓝牙事件:在开发蓝牙应用程序时,您可能需要处理各种蓝牙事件,比如设备发现、连接状态变化等。您可以使用相应的事件监听器来处理这些事件。
通过以上步骤,您就可以使用JDK的Java蓝牙API开发蓝牙应用程序,实现与蓝牙设备的连接和通信功能。需要注意的是,具体的实现细节会根据您的应用需求和蓝牙设备的特性而有所不同,您可以根据具体情况进行调整和扩展。
免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:niceseo6@gmail.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。版权声明:如无特殊标注,文章均为本站原创,转载时请以链接形式注明文章出处。
评论